    Subject[PATCH v3] staging: vme_user: fix alignment of open parenthesis and deleted trailing spaces
    Fixed all CHECK: Alignment should match open parenthesis
    and deleted the trailing whitespaces as reported by
    checkpatch to adhere to the Linux kernel coding-style
    guidelines.

    Signed-off-by: Alexon Oliveira <alexondunkan@gmail.com>
    ---

    Changes in v3:
    - Rebased against staging.git and staging-next branch, noted by Greg KH

    Changes in v2:
    - Fixed changelog, noted by Greg KH

    drivers/staging/vme_user/vme.c | 8 ++++----
    1 file changed, 4 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-)
